When I was 33, I had to have a hysterectomy due to endometriosis. For the next 9 years, I was treated by several doctors for IBS and was even hospitalized for Colitis at one point. But not one single doctor in all that time thought to test me for C. diff. When the pandemic hit in 2020, I was to the point of pooping blood and couldn’t get in to see my doctor. So I chose to see a GI doctor instead. He finally sent me for a full panel of stool tests and at that point I finally had answers, that I had C. diff. It recurred again in early 2022 and now they are telling me the likelihood of it happening again is almost doubled. If it comes back, I am not looking forward to the treatment after you’ve had it 3 times! More doctors need to test for this rather than just assuming it’s IBS!
